To be fair, when Melee came out, Daisy literally shared the exact same voice actor as Peach with only the pitch of her voice raised, so it's not totally unreasonable to say it literally is Daisy in Melee. The main giveaway to it not being her is her hair being a different shape, and more subtly Daisy has a different eyeshape and only two eyelashes instead of Peach's many

Fun fact: the Bowser grab release bug is also present in Brawl, but instead to escape because you can’t hold up to force an air release, you need to mash in between Bowser’s slow pummels to force an air release. If Bowser had a faster pummel, this would give him an infinite
